TOP 5 ADVANTAGES OF USING SEAWATER FOR DISTRICT COOLING
TOP 5 ADVANTAGES OF USING SEAWATER FOR DISTRICT COOLING ● Due to the numerous benefits that District Cooling and District Heating systems provide, they are becoming increasingly popular in new real-estate developments ● Designers try to hide a DC plant in a residential complex by putting it in the basement or using ornamented facades that complement the local architecture. ● This is one reason why Seawater District Cooling Network Systems are an ideal solution. Emicool District cooling plant in Deira, Dubai Zero Freshwater Consumption ● The water utilised in a Seawater District Cooling system comes directly from the sea, which helps to keep the heat out of the DC plant condenser. ● Because of this one-pass-through method, whole water taken from the sea is returned, without any water losses. ● Hence, there is no need for any additional freshwater. Building Integration Flexibility ● The District Cooling system can be totally concealed within a structure, making the system more appealing visually. ● This can have a good visual and acoustic influence on the city's skyline and is a significant feature for large luxury real- estate complexes. More Stable Efficiency ● The efficiency of a District Cooling Plant Dubai is determined by the condensation temperature. ● The temperature of seawater is frequently lower than the ambient temperature, which improves the plant's efficiency. ● Furthermore, seawater is a large water mass and is susceptible to fewer temperature changes, resulting in more consistent efficiency. No Rooftop Usage ● It is not necessary to construct heat exchangers for the rejection of heat into the ambient air, like air- cooled condensers or cooling towers, because the heat is pushed away by the seawater. ● This allows for the use of the rooftop for several other purposes. Middle East District Cooling with District Cooling Plant Pipeline No Extra Chemicals ● To prevent the spread of marine life in the system, seawater should be treated. An electro- chlorination system can be utilised for this purpose. ● A portion of the seawater is converted into an anti-biofouling, which eliminates the need for adding extra chemicals to the seawater.
